What it means
The graphics card invents extra in-between frames to make the FPS number bigger. It looks smoother but it doesn't make the game respond faster.
More detail
DLSS Frame Generation (NVIDIA) and AFMF / Fluid Motion Frames (AMD) are the common versions. Because the invented frames don't carry your input, it actually adds a little input latency — great for a relaxing single-player game on a big screen, a bad idea in a competitive shooter. Displayed FPS is not the same as how fast the game answers your hands.
